OpenHuman is a powerful desktop tool developed by Tiny Humans AI that seeks to revolutionize the way you interact with information by offering you an AI-based personal assistant. The app installs directly on your PC and connects to dozens of external services to create a digital brain or exclusive memory tree that centralizes, summarizes, and contextualizes all your daily emails, documents, and chats.
Data integration and centralization
The tool offers all kinds of connections with preconfigured apps that allow you to link your Gmail, GitHub, Slack, Notion, and many other platform accounts with a single click. Once connected, the system will perform a periodic synchronization every twenty minutes to extract the most recent content from your communication channels, normalizing it into a standard Markdown format that facilitates subsequent processing without the need for you to manually export or copy the information.
Persistent memory
Unlike conventional chatbots that forget the conversation when you close the window, the memory in this program is persistent and constantly evolving. All the information you give it is compressed, fragmented, and stored in a local SQLite database and in text files, generating a knowledge tree that relates entities and concepts. The most interesting part is that this memory repository is fully compatible with the format used by Obsidian. If you open your local folder with this note editor, you can browse the summaries, add your own manual reflections, and see how the AI incorporates your modifications in the next update.
Meeting assistant and voice control
As well as processing text, the app offers you an avatar or virtual pet that can actively participate in your workflows. If you provide it with a Google Meet link, it will join the video call like any other participant to listen, take down structured notes directly into the memory tree, and even speak with the rest of the attendees in real time. To further streamline interactions when it's just you in front of the computer, you have a native voice feature that allows you to dictate your queries by pressing a button and receive fluid spoken responses, emulating the naturalness of a human conversation.
Privacy
The long-term memory, compressed history, and voice recordings are all securely stored in your device's internal storage. When you ask the assistant to perform a summary or extract conclusions that require the use of the internet, the system uses an intelligent router that automatically selects the most suitable and economical third-party language model for that specific task, ensuring fast and high-quality responses without an overdependence on a single technology company.
My experience with OpenHuman
After installing the tool, I went about linking the services I use, including Gmail and GitHub. In just half an hour, the system had already indexed the conversations from my latest projects, and I asked it, via the microphone, to give me a summary of the pending tasks for this week. It instantly responded with a very precise prioritized list. The next day, I invited it to a work meeting on Google Meet. It remained silent for the first half hour taking notes and, at the end, generated a detailed set of minutes for me directly in Obsidian, which I was able to edit later myself to add a couple of details.
What I liked most about OpenHuman and what could be improved
· What I liked most: The ability of its local memory tree to connect emails and chats in a format that I can visualize and modify using Obsidian is incredible.
· What could be improved: Automatic synchronization every twenty minutes can cause small spikes in resource consumption on older computers when processing very large inboxes.
